Cement-based structures constitute the largest surface area of all man-made structures (Odigure, 2009). World cement demand was about 2.283 billion tons in 2005, 2035 million tons in 2007, and 2836 million tons in 2010 with an annual estimated increase of about 130 million tons (Madlool, Saidur, Hossaina & Rahim, 2011; Odigure, 2009).

According to the data we know, the total cost of a cement plant is estimated to be US$ 75 to US$ 100 per ton. One thing to be clear, this is just an estimation, in the real cement plant building, the cement factory cost is affected by various factors, including the significant difference in cost of land, availability of limestone mines, etc.

Cement accounts for 83% of total energy use in the production of non-metallic minerals and 94% of C02 emissions. Energy represents 20% to 40% of the total cost of cement production. The production of cement clinker from limestone and chalk by heating limestone to temperatures above 950°C is the main energy consuming process. Portland cement ...
The Estimating Procedure. Structural steel is normally priced by weight, so having a firm idea of what structural sections will be used and the meaning of the lettering of each section is important for developing an accurate estimate. Asbestos-Cement Roofi ng and Siding In the early 1900s, manufacturers reinforced Portland cement with asbestos fibers to create a fire-resistant and durable building material. The product, first made in 1905, served as a coating for boilers, steam pipes, and equipment that generated heat. Asbestos-cement coatings also were used

Definition of Mineral Admixtures Mineral admixtures include fly ash, hydrated lime, silica fume and ground blast furnace slag. Many of these materials have cement-like properties, augmenting the strength and density of the finished concrete.
